Capturing check box value into internal table

Hi all,
I am displaying the output including check box through following internal table.
The checkbox is displayed before every record.
  <b>LOOP AT it_qals.
    WRITE:/  it_qals-t_val  AS CHECKBOX,
           5 it_qals-werk,
          12 it_qals-prueflos,
          30 it_qals-matnr,
          50 it_qals-charg,
          62 it_qals-lagortchrg.
    hide: it_qals .
  ENDLOOP.</b>
I selected some of the records through check the checkboxes. when i click the <b>PUSHBUTTON TRANSFER</b>, those selected records only should transfer. i don't know how to modify the internal table with latest checkbox values. Initially checkbox values are blank.
Is there any solution except Function Module.
i would appreciate an earlier reply.
Regards
Prabhu

Hello,
Create one more table and transfer your entries into new table.
I have attached my code for you.
Regards,
Naimesh
REPORT ZTEST_NP NO STANDARD PAGE HEADING.
TABLES: MARA, MAKT.
DATA: BEGIN OF IT_MARA OCCURS 0,
      MATNR LIKE MARA-MATNR,
      MAKTX LIKE MAKT-MAKTX,
      SEL,
      END   OF IT_MARA.
DATA: IT_MARA1 LIKE IT_MARA OCCURS 0 WITH HEADER LINE.
START-OF-SELECTION.
  SET PF-STATUS 'ZTEST'.
  PERFORM GET_DATA.
  PERFORM WRITE_DATA.
TOP-OF-PAGE.
  PERFORM HEADER.
AT USER-COMMAND.
  CASE SY-UCOMM.
  WHEN 'SELECT'.
    PERFORM GET_DATA_SELECTED.
    PERFORM WRITE_DATA_SELE.
  WHEN 'SELALL'.
    PERFORM SELECT_ALL.
    SY-LSIND = 0.
    PERFORM HEADER.
    PERFORM WRITE_DATA.
  WHEN 'DESEL'.
    PERFORM DESELECT_ALL.
    SY-LSIND = 0.
    PERFORM HEADER.
    PERFORM WRITE_DATA.
  ENDCASE.
*&      Form  GET_DATA
FORM GET_DATA.
  SELECT MATNR
         INTO TABLE IT_MARA
         FROM MARA
         WHERE MATNR LIKE 'IN10020%'.
  LOOP AT IT_MARA.
    SELECT SINGLE MAKTX
           INTO   IT_MARA-MAKTX
           FROM   MAKT
           WHERE  MATNR = IT_MARA-MATNR
           AND    SPRAS = SY-LANGU.
    MODIFY IT_MARA.
    CLEAR  IT_MARA.
  ENDLOOP.
ENDFORM.                    " GET_DATA
*&      Form  WRITE_DATA
FORM WRITE_DATA.
  ULINE /(50).
  LOOP AT IT_MARA.
    WRITE: / '|' NO-GAP,   IT_MARA-SEL AS CHECKBOX NO-GAP,
             '|' NO-GAP, (10) IT_MARA-MATNR NO-GAP,
             '|' NO-GAP, (35) IT_MARA-MAKTX NO-GAP,
             '|' NO-GAP.
  ENDLOOP.
  ULINE /(50).
ENDFORM.                    " WRITE_DATA
*&      Form  HEADER
FORM HEADER.
  ULINE /(50).
  WRITE: / '|' NO-GAP, (1) ' ' NO-GAP,
           '|' NO-GAP, (10) 'Material'    NO-GAP,
           '|' NO-GAP, (35) 'Description' NO-GAP,
           '|' NO-GAP.
ENDFORM.                    " HEADER
*&      Form  GET_DATA_SELECTED
FORM GET_DATA_SELECTED.
  DATA:  L_CNT TYPE I.
  DO.
    L_CNT = L_CNT + 1.
    READ LINE L_CNT FIELD VALUE IT_MARA-MATNR INTO IT_MARA1-MATNR
                                IT_MARA-MAKTX INTO IT_MARA1-MAKTX
                                IT_MARA-SEL   INTO IT_MARA1-SEL.
    IF SY-SUBRC = 0.
      IF IT_MARA1-SEL = 'X'.
        APPEND IT_MARA1.
        CLEAR  IT_MARA1.
      ENDIF.
    ELSE.
      EXIT.
    ENDIF.
  ENDDO.
ENDFORM.                    " GET_DATA_SELECTED
*&      Form  WRITE_DATA_SELE
FORM WRITE_DATA_SELE.
  PERFORM HEADER.
  ULINE /(50).
  LOOP AT IT_MARA1.
    WRITE: / '|' NO-GAP,   IT_MARA1-SEL AS CHECKBOX,
             '|' NO-GAP, (10) IT_MARA1-MATNR NO-GAP,
             '|' NO-GAP, (35) IT_MARA1-MAKTX NO-GAP,
             '|' NO-GAP.
  ENDLOOP.
  ULINE /(50).
ENDFORM.                    " WRITE_DATA_SELE
*&      Form  SELECT_ALL
FORM SELECT_ALL.
  LOOP AT IT_MARA.
    IT_MARA-SEL = 'X'.
    MODIFY IT_MARA.
    CLEAR  IT_MARA.
  ENDLOOP.
ENDFORM.                    " SELECT_ALL
*&      Form  DESELECT_ALL
FORM DESELECT_ALL.
  LOOP AT IT_MARA.
    IT_MARA-SEL = ' '.
    MODIFY IT_MARA.
    CLEAR  IT_MARA.
  ENDLOOP.
ENDFORM.                    " DESELECT_ALL

  • How to insert check box value in table?

    Hi all
    kindly help me how to insert check box value in database. what code i have to use as i am new in programing.
    thanx in advance

    Hi,
    There is no "Check box" in a table, a check box is a GUI (Graphical user interface) item.
    What you want is to store a boolean value in a table. For that you can use the varchar2(1) datatype and store Y or N. (or anything else)
    (you cannot define boolean as a datatype for a column).
    If you're using a front-end application like apex then it might be useful for you to read the documentation about chekc boxes :
    http://download.oracle.com/docs/cd/E10513_01/doc/appdev.310/e10497/check_box.htm#CHDDFBFH
    (for the rest if it's Oracle Forms then everything is already said).

    Hello
    Creating fieldcatalogs manually is one of the major error sources in ALV programming.
    There is hardly any reason why NOT to use the standard-fm LVC_FIELDCATALOG_MERGE in order to create a proper fieldcatalog.
    If you need some modification of the standard fieldcatalog (e.g. renaming of columns, etc.) just do your post-processing after calling the fm.
